Ferro Titanium (FeTi) – GOST 4761-91
Ferro Titanium is an alloy of iron and titanium used as an effective alloying additive in steel and cast iron production. With a high titanium content (up to 75%), it is applied to bind nitrogen, carbon, and oxygen, and to enhance the mechanical and structural properties of metal.

Chemical Composition – according to GOST 4761-91
| Grade | Ti | Al | Si | C | P | S | Cu | V | Mo | Zr | Sn | Mn | Cr |
|---|---|---|---|---|---|---|---|---|---|---|---|---|---|
| FTi70C05 | 68–75 | 5 | 0.5 | 0.2 | 0.05 | 0.05 | 0.2 | 0.6 | 0.6 | 0.6 | 0.10 | – | – |
| FTi70C08 | 68–75 | 4 | 0.8 | 0.3 | 0.03 | 0.03 | 0.3 | 1.8 | 2.0 | 1.5 | 0.15 | 0.8 | 0.8 |
Alternative Grades – International Standards
| Grade | Ti | Al | Si | Mn | C | P | S | V |
|---|---|---|---|---|---|---|---|---|
| FeT30Al6 | 20–35 | 6.0 | 4.0 | – | 0.15 | 0.10 | 0.06 | – |
| FeT40Al10 | 35–50 | 10.0 | 8.0 | 1.5 | 0.20 | 0.10 | 0.07 | – |
Particle Size Classes
According to GOST:
| Class | Size (mm) | Oversize (%) | Undersize (%) | Max Oversize (mm) |
|---|---|---|---|---|
| 1 | 50–200 | 10 | 10 | 230 |
| 5 | 3.2–50 | 10 | 8 | 60 |
Alternative Classification (EU):
| Class | Range (mm) | Undersize (%) | Oversize (%) |
|---|---|---|---|
| 1 | 3.15–200 | 8 | 10 |
| 2 | 3.15–100 | 8 | Max 1.15× standard |
| 5 | 3.15–10 | 15 | – |
